About Glass House by Tirtha
Glass House by Tirtha is the forest-setting sister venue to the more prominent clifftop Tirtha Uluwatu, both operated by the same Tirtha brand at Desa Pecatu on the Bukit Peninsula. The Glass House is distinguished by its greenhouse-style glass-walled design on a 3,000sqm site with up to 150 guests, offering a markedly different atmosphere to the cliffside venues dominant in Uluwatu. Tirtha appears well-established with a professional team, active 2026 blog content, and strong review volume, suggesting a legitimate mid-to-premium destination wedding operator.

How far in advance should I book a Bali wedding venue?
Popular venues, especially for peak season (roughly April to October) Saturdays, are often booked 9-12 months or more ahead. Off-peak and weekday dates can sometimes be secured with a few months' notice.
What happens if it rains on my ceremony day?
A properly prepared venue will have a specific covered or indoor backup space, not just a vague promise. Always confirm this in writing before booking, especially for a wet-season date.
Can I bring my own vendors, or must I use the venue's in-house team?
It varies by venue — some are fully exclusive, some fully open, many sit in between with an approved-vendor list. Confirm this and any associated fees before you fall in love with a space.
